freakstar, do not worry about missing a few weeks of your son's life after he is born. At that young age, while the dad is important, the mom is front and centre.
As for the flight, unless your wife has a difficult birth (I hope not) then flying from L.A. to Seoul by herself with the baby is not that big a deal.
My wife flew Toronto - chicago -Tokyo - Busan with our new born daughter and our 5 year old son last year as I was stuck in Canada with work and could only join them a couple of weeks later. she had no problems. She reserved the bassinet and seats well in advance as well as the meals.
The one thing to really look for if you have connecting flights is TIME. With a baby it is better to have a little more time between flights, say a couple of hours. Those lovely 45 minute connections are great when you are alone, with a baby they are really not realistic!
Good luck to you both. |
